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
FastSpring
- Pricing is not published and requires contacting sales for a quote, making cost comparison difficult upfront.
- As a merchant-of-record, FastSpring takes on more control of the checkout and payment relationship than a pure payment gateway like Stripe.
- Revenue share pricing can become more expensive than flat per-transaction gateway fees at very high volumes.
- Primarily targeted at software/digital goods sellers, so it is less suited to physical product e-commerce.
Oracle Commerce
- Enterprise-only pricing model with no transparent public pricing (custom quotes required)
- Requires significant implementation costs and consulting services
- Complex setup and configuration compared to simpler SaaS e-commerce platforms
- Extensive product catalog and workflow management configuration required without pre-built templates

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
FastSpring: What does FastSpring cost?
FastSpring uses flat-rate, all-in-one pricing based on transaction volume, with fees withheld from payouts. There is no minimum volume or subscription fee, and pricing is typically quoted based on expected sales volume after contacting their sales team.

Oracle Commerce provides an API-first architecture that gives full control over storefront customization, integrations, and workflows without being limited by templates. It includes 20+ out-of-the-box page layouts and 70+ prebuilt widgets that merchants can customize or extend.

FastSpring does not offer a free plan; instead pricing is transaction-based with no upfront subscription cost, and merchants only pay a commission on completed sales.

Yes. Oracle Commerce supports configurable products, including complex configured items in self-service channels. It leverages CPQ's guided selling, rules, and constraints to sell complex products error-free.

FastSpring bundles international payments, subscription management, tax compliance, fraud prevention, reporting, and B2B invoicing into one price, whereas gateways like Stripe charge separately for many of these features.

Oracle Commerce operates on a subscription-based SaaS model with usage-based pricing. Standard and Premium tiers are available, with costs calculated by page views or orders (starting at $800 for the first 1,000, then $3 per additional 1,000).
